原文:react项目中实现搜索关键字呈现高亮状态(一)

最近有个需求,在一个react项目中,实现搜索关键字呈现高亮状态。这个在普通的html文件中还好操作些,在react项目中有点懵逼了,因为react项目中很少操作dom,有点无从下手。但最后还是实现了效果,如下: 首先来看看如何在react中操作dom,广大网友给出两种方案: 一:使用选择器: 引入react dom import ReactDom from react dom 给react节点设 ...

2021-01-11 17:21 0 660 推荐指数:

查看详情

iOS 实现搜索关键字高亮

/**正则匹配关键字高亮 keyword就是需要高亮关键字 options:NSRegularExpressionCaseInsensitive 不区分大小写 */ NSMutableAttributedString* newString ...

Tue Nov 28 17:39:00 CST 2017 0 1070
基于vue实现搜索高亮关键字

有一个需求是在已有列表中搜索关键词,然后在列表中展示含有相关关键字的数据项并且对关键字进行高亮显示,所以该需求需要解决的就两个问题: 1.搜索关键词过滤列表数据 2.每个列表高亮关键字 ps: 此问题基于数组对象,其他数据类型也可参考此思路。 关键搜索:过滤数据很简单,无非就是监听 ...

Thu Sep 26 19:56:00 CST 2019 2 3318
ElasticSearch入门项目--仿京东搜索关键字高亮

ElasticSearch入门,仿京东搜索实战 项目源码已上传至Github,点此访问 项目介绍 此项目是跟随狂神ES课程入门所做的SpringBoot+ES+Vue实战项目,在视频的基础上,已实现前后端分离。功能比较简单,实现的基本的爬取+储存+搜索+高亮,未实现分页,若对ES已有一定 ...

Fri Jul 10 23:53:00 CST 2020 0 593
简单JavaScript语句实现搜索关键字高亮功能

高亮功能主要是指对页面中指定区域的指定文字进行高亮显示,也就是背景着色。一般在搜索结果页面会经常用到这个功能。 下面就为大家提供一种解决方案,用javascript实现。 首先在<head>中引入下面javascript方法: 上面的fHl方法就是用来实现高亮 ...

Tue Dec 31 21:10:00 CST 2013 2 5601
JS 实现关键字文本搜索 高亮显示

示例: 利用字符串的 split 方法,通过搜索关键字分割成数组 在利用数组的 join 方法拼接成字符串 我是利用mock的省份 ...

Wed Dec 30 02:01:00 CST 2020 0 516
在 Angular 中实现搜索关键字高亮

在 Angular 中,我们不应该试图直接修改 DOM 的内容,当需要更新 DOM 内容的时候,应该修改的其实是我们的数据模型,也就是 $scope 中的数据,Angular 会帮助我们将修改之后的数据展示在页面中。 但是,在有些情况下,比如我们有一个搜索框,希望将搜索关键字在正文中高亮 ...

Wed Dec 16 19:06:00 CST 2015 2 8119
《VUE》搜索关键字高亮显示

方法的优缺点 第一种筛选:可以正常筛选出关键字,空格筛选不出来 第二种正则:可以筛选出关键字,但是不支持 ...

Tue Aug 20 18:47:00 CST 2019 0 749
elasticesearch搜索返回高亮关键字

pre_tags 前缀标签 post_tags 后缀标签 tags_schema 设置为styled可以使用内置高亮样式 require_field_match 多字段高亮需要设置为false 使用highlight为查询结果增加高亮效果 默认使用<em> ...

Mon Apr 06 23:15:00 CST 2020 1 920
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M